Ponderay (/ˌpɒndəˈreɪ/ POND-ə-RAY) is a city in Bonner County, Idaho. As of the 2020 census, Ponderay had a population of 1,289. Ponderay's city motto is "Little City with the Big Future". Its name is an English phonetic spelling of the French words “Pend d'Oreille”, the name of a local indigenous people that live in the region. The name of the lake the city sits on, Lake Pend Oreille, is also a corruption of the Pend d'Orielles.
